Sign In — Free (10 views/day)CITIZENS UNITED FOR ECONOMIC EQUITY INC, founded in 2007, is a micro n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$19K in total revenue in fiscal year 2022. Revenue fell 85%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$112K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 495% operating deficit.
TO SUPPORT ECONOMIC PARITY IN THE REBUILDING OF THE GREAT CITY OF NEW ORLEANS.
